Barotrauma and Descending Devices: Better Release for Deep-Water Fish

Fish brought rapidly from depth may suffer barotrauma as expanding gases affect buoyancy and organs. Signs can include bulging eyes, an expanded abdomen, protruding tissue, or inability to swim down, though signs and susceptibility vary. For many reef fish, descending devices can return released fish to depth where pressure recompresses gases and improves survival prospects.

Recognize when depth creates a release problem

Barotrauma risk generally rises with capture depth and varies by species. A fish floating at the surface is vulnerable to predators, temperature, and exhaustion even if it appears lively. Learn local species and required release rules. Do not puncture or manipulate organs without approved training and legal authority.

Prepare the descending device before fishing

Devices use weighted hooks, clamps, cages, or other mechanisms to carry fish downward and release at a chosen depth. Rig the device with adequate weight and line, practice operation, and keep it accessible. A device stored under coolers during a hot bite is emergency equipment in the same way a buried fire extinguisher is interior design.

Minimize surface handling

Land fish efficiently, identify and measure quickly, keep gills wet, remove hooks or cut line, and attach the device with minimal delay. Avoid squeezing the abdomen or holding the fish by sensitive structures. Return it to an appropriate depth following current local guidance, then confirm release from the device.

Change fishing behavior when release remains poor

A descending device reduces one source of mortality; it does not erase injury, exhaustion, warm surface water, predation, or repeated capture. If unwanted species dominate or release quality is poor, move, change depth, alter tackle, or stop. Regulations in some fisheries require descending or venting equipment aboard, so verify current rules.

Common mistakes to avoid

  • Waiting to assemble the device: Surface time grows while the fish declines.
  • Using a device without practice: Clips and release mechanisms can fail under pressure.
  • Continuing at a depth with constant unwanted catch: Release tools do not justify avoidable bycatch.

Frequently asked questions

Is venting the same as descending?

No. Venting punctures a specific body cavity using an approved tool and technique; descending returns fish to depth. Requirements and recommendations vary.

How deep should a fish be descended?

Follow current species- and region-specific guidance. The goal is sufficient recompression and successful release.

Do all deep-caught fish need descending?

Susceptibility varies. Use local fisheries guidance and evaluate the fish.
